Government Grants for Small Businesses

You may have heard of big companies applying to government grants, so you’re likely unsure if a small business like yours can apply. However, you’ll be glad to know that government grants offer vital financial support to businesses of all sizes, including small businesses, regardless of your industry.

With a government grant, you could finance a myriad of essential activities in your business such as ongoing research and development (R&D) projects, employee salaries, and marketing.

Typically, these grants are disbursed through a cost-sharing model, meaning your business would perform the necessary work, and afterward, receive the funds as reimbursement.

Tax Credits for Small Businesses

Tax credits offer an ideal avenue for small businesses to fuel their innovative projects while gaining recognition for their creativity. These credits serve as valuable resources that can significantly enhance your financial standing.

What’s more, there are targeted incentives tailored to boost innovation and research and development (R&D) activities within your specific industry. For example, the most popular tax credit is the Scientific Research and Development Tax Credit (SR&ED). However, specific tax credits also exist for other projects including multimedia development, and IT to name a few.

With their versatility, tax credits empower your business to innovate without constraints, presenting a flexible and effective funding option for small enterprises looking to drive growth and innovation.
